Death10 August 1940Almte Margaretha Von Hagel died on 10 August 1940 at Plymouth, Iowa, at age 83 Mrs. Albert Doering, 314 2nd Ave. N. W., a resident of this county for the last 58 years, passed away at her home at six o'clock Saturday afternoon, following a sickness of ten weeks. Mrs. Doering had reached the advanced age of 83 years, 5 months and 26 days.

Almte Margaret Von Hagel was born on February 16, 1857, in Ostfriesland, Germany, and came to this county as a young girl. In 1882, she was united in marriage to Albert Doering and they took up farming in Grant township, where they lived for many years before coming to LeMars 26 years ago.

Six children were born to this union. One son died in infancy and one daughter, Mary, (Mrs. Henry Buehre) died 21 years ago. The surviving children are: Mrs. Fred Onken, Grant township; Mrs. Henry Frahm, LeMars; John Doering, Louisville, Ky; and Mrs. Harry Landgraf, of Struble. There are also 22 grandchildren and 7 great grandchildren and many other relatives and friends.

She was preceded in death by her husband and seven brothers and sisters.

Funeral services will be held Tuesday afternoon at 1:30 o'clock from the residence and at two o'clock from St. John's Lutheran church with Rev. L. L. Belk officiating. Interment will be in the Grant township cemetery under the direction of Mauer's funeral home. Pallbearers will be: Peter Von Hagel, Ben Von Hagel, John Von Hagel, Albert Von Hagel, Gert Von Hagel, and John Von Hagel.

Mrs. Doering was one of the early residents of this community and was widely known in a large circle of neighbors and friends who will regret to learn of her passing.

LeMars Globe Post
Monday, August 12, 1940.

Death18 April 1928Albert Doering died on 18 April 1928 at age 80 Albert Doering, a pioneer resident of this county for 55 years, passed away at his home at 314 Second Ave., N.W. on Wednesday, at the advanced age of 80 years, 11 months, 23 days. His old age was given as the cause of his death.

The funeral will be held Friday, April 20, at 2 o'clock from St. John's Lutheran church, Rev. J. J. Vollmar officiating. Burial will be made in the Grant township Lutheran cemetery. Beely's have charge of the funeral.

Mr. Doering was born in Friedeburg, Germany, on April 25, 1847, and was the son of Mr. and Mrs. Albert Doering. He received his education in Friedeburg and a the age of 17 years, came to this country with his parents, where they settled in Dixon, Ill. At Dixon the family took up farming and remained there for four years. The family then moved on to Jones county, Iowa, settling on a farm and in 1873 journeyed to Plymouth county, again settling on a farm.

On August 25, 1882, he was united in marriage to Marguerite von Hagel, and to this union six children were born. Two children preceded their father in death, who were Mrs. Henry Buehre and John Doering. Those who survive with his devoted wife are: Mrs. Fred B. Onken of Craig; John Doering of Louisville, Kentucky; Mrs. Henry Frahm, LeMars and Mrs. Harry Landgraf of Hawarden. Nineteen grandchildren also mourn his loss, besides many friends. He also leaves a brother, Oltman Doering, living northwest of LeMars.

Mr. and Mrs. Doering retired from the farm 13 years ago and moved to LeMars, where they have made their home ever since.

Deceased was a good member of St. John's Lutheran church and was widely known throughout this community. His many friends and admirers join with his loving wife and children in mourning the passing of a great pioneer, who braved the hardships of building this community from rolling prairie to big cities and rich farm lands.

LeMars Globe Post
Thursday, April 19, 1928.

Death1 February 1968Catharina Margaretha Doering died on 1 February 1968 at Le Mars, Plymouth, Iowa, at age 83 Mrs. Fred (Catharina Mararetia) Onken, 83, died Thursday at Floyd Valley hospital, LeMars, following an illness of over a year. She had been a patient at the hospital since March 6, 1967.

She was born Oct. 11, 1884, in Grant Township, Plymouth county, the daughter of the late Albert and Margaretha (VonHagel) Doering. She was a lifelong Plymouth county resident and had retired to LeMars in 1944 with her husband, who died in 1962. The couple celebrated their golden wedding anniversary Feb. 22, 1955.

Her marriage to Fred Onken took place in Grant township on Feb. 22, 1905.

Funeral services will be at 2 p.m. Saturday at Christ Lutheran church, Grant township, with Robert Reitz officiating. Burial will be in the church cemetery under the direction of Mauer funeral home.

A prayer service held at 8 p.m., Friday at the funeral home chapel.

Survivors are a daughter, Hannah Onken, LeMars; a brother, John Doering, LeMars and a sister, Mrs. Engel Landgraf, Huntington Beach, Calif.

She was preceded in death by her parents; her husband; a daughter and two sisters, Mrs. Mary Buehre and Mrs. Meta Frahm.

LeMars Daily Sentinel
Friday, February 2, 1968.
